Output 06518803582e4f207e0b8416d503da5ec45e8eac0e1d435d46dd01c26a9cb623:0

value
9237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01393fd31456b9814c93004aed2f515158118f23 OP_EQUAL
address
31oVBVErohKzgem5fqkUVMNKYAfffp1KYX
transaction
06518803582e4f207e0b8416d503da5ec45e8eac0e1d435d46dd01c26a9cb623
spent
true